Question: What's your opinion about taking sudafed while pregnant? (the regular non drowsy pseudoephedrine)
Thanks
doctor
Answered by Dr. Sapan J. Pandya (58 minutes later)
Hi! XXXXXXX

Could you let me know what is your trimester? I would like to avoid most medicines in the first trimester.

Sudafed in Over the Counter (OTC) Decongestant used for Nasal Congestion. Initially it used to have pseudoephederine but now it has phenylepherine. I believe that Sudafed with pseudoephederine no longer available because of the ban on pseudoephedrine. Whether phenylepherine has any decongestant effect or not is still controversial.

The decongestant effect of plain steam is better. So instead of taking phenylepherine which may or may not work and give you a placebo effect you may just do steam inhalation. This has immense effect during pregnancy and zero side effect profile except for skin burns if you do not take proper precautions.

Also warm water gargling with salt is very effective. Take plenty of hot liquids like soups.

Thx for your response. I am 23 weeks currently. I am talking about the sudafed that is pseudoephedrine however.. Not the one you referenced. No other decongestants work for me ( I've tried EVERYTHING!). Pls share your thoughts. Thanks.
doctor
Answered by Dr. Sapan J. Pandya (9 hours later)
Hi! XXXXXXX
Thanks for writing back,

After first trimester, most of the organs of the child have developed. The genetic structure is in place.
So very essential medicines can be taken if all natural methods fail steam inhalation, warm water gargling with salt and hot liquids like soups.

Since the risk of taking SUDAFED cannot be ruled out , it could be taken in situations were benifits over weigh the risk.

Kindly take SUDAFED in minimum required quantity.
